Hi guys I am building a Pirate Boarding type raider and was looking at the Disruptor Macrocannons. My question is how long does it take to repower a component? and how many components can you repower per turn. Additional references to this topic welcome and if you can cite source please.
Disruption Macrocannons
Emergency Repairs action, page 216. 1d5 Turns per Component , time reduced by degrees of success.
Battle Fleet Koronus has optional rules for NPCs which allows them to repair a number of components equal to their Crew Rating Bonus. The number of turns also depends on crew rating. That's on page 114.
For a cruiser with macrobateries in the range of 11,12 with best quality turbo and speed 8 and manuvrability 35 it is worth to take disruptor macrocannons or disruptor macrocannons broadside? Or the normal macrobateries batteries will do the job of the disruptor macrocannons?
Disruption Macros can't salvo with other macrobatteries. Salvos are incredibly effective, so if you already have Hecutors you are better off loading up on more batteries that can salvo. Sunsears aren't a bad idea since they have comparable range with more damage and you can still benefit from the Hecutor's crit effect.
With Disruption cannons, you either want to go all Disruption or Disruption + Lance (they work better with lances than do other macros). As an alternative, you can load Disruption broadsides on one side and Hecutors on the other to have more combat options, but your opponents may be able to take advantage of that configuration.
